Keeping hemorrhoids away from intestinal diseases: squatting may be healthier than sitting down German microbiologist Giulia Enders claims that sitting on the toilet may be the wrong and unhealthy way to defecate. Giulia Enders claims that sitting on the toilet to defecate may be the wrong and unhealthy way, and says that when we sit on the toilet to defecate is not able to defecate smoothly, instead, we should use the squatting way. Enders explained: because the human intestinal tract like a curved hose, if we take a sitting position, the end of the colon will be squeezed out of a curve, so that it takes effort to discharge the poo, which undoubtedly grows the time to defecate, but also need to spend more effort, so easy to cause hemorrhoids and some intestinal problems. If we take the squatting way, for example, put a small bench in front of the toilet and put your feet on it, then the angle of the intestine will become smooth, so that the poo can be easily discharged under less pressure. Enders further pointed out that about 1.2 billion people in the world use the squatting method, and the chance of hemorrhoids and intestinal diseases is relatively low.
